I met with Fidelity during college recruiting on my campus. The first interview was pleasant; we talked about my resume and my background. The next step was a follow-up phone call with a hiring manager for the Benefits department. It was awful. She was so disinterested that it was hard for me to show my enthusiasm, which is already difficult to do over the phone anyway. I received my rejection e-mail within a few days. Needless to say, I wasn't surprised in the least.

Submitted a resume and a few days later they sent me an email stating the next step....HireVue. Questions were general and basic, but it felt strange to do a 1-way video interview. Rejection email came a few days later.
The process was very fast, but I am completely against companies that use 1-way video interviews.

About two weeks after I applied through my university career portal, an HR person emailed me to arrange an interivew. The interview wasn't very hard. I had two 30 minute interviews on campus, and they were great people to talk to. Questions were typical behavioral questions and resume-related questions.
